Beyond the Blackout: The Hidden Threat of Power Surges

While power outages are undeniably noticeable, power surges often go undetected until their cumulative damage becomes apparent. A power surge is a brief, intense spike in electrical current or voltage that flows through your electrical system. They're like miniature explosions of electricity, and while they last only microseconds, their effects can be long-lasting and costly.

Internal Surges

These are the most frequent, originating directly within your home or business. Major appliances like refrigerators, air conditioners, and even hair dryers can create small surges each time their compressor or motor cycles on and off.

External Grid Surges

These can be caused by power grid switching, nearby utility work, or fluctuations in voltage from the power company.

Lightning Strikes

Even a lightning strike miles away can induce a surge into your electrical system, traveling through power lines, telephone lines, or cable cables. These are often the most destructive.

The Power Strip Myth

A common misconception is that standard power strips with surge protection offer adequate defense. While they provide minimal point-of-use protection for the devices plugged directly into them, they are wholly insufficient for whole-home or whole-business protection. They do little to protect major appliances, lighting systems, or the myriad of sensitive electronics connected throughout your property.

Are power surges common in WI?

Yes, power surges are a daily occurrence in all regions, including WI. While lightning strikes are a significant and often destructive source, the majority of surges come from within your own home as major appliances cycle on and off, and from disturbances on the utility grid. Protection is essential regardless of your location in Big Falls, WI.

Can a power strip protect against lightning strikes?

No, standard power strips with surge protection offer minimal defense against massive voltage spikes, especially those caused by lightning. They might offer some protection against smaller, everyday surges for the devices plugged directly into them, but they are completely inadequate for protecting your entire electrical system or from the sheer force of a nearby lightning strike. True whole-home surge protection installed at your electrical panel is necessary for comprehensive defense.
